Chiang Mai's Strategic Advantages for Battery Pack Factories

Battery pack factories in Chiang Mai, Thailand benefit from a combination of infrastructure, policy support, and skilled labor. Here's why:

  • Proximity to Raw Materials: Thailand is a major supplier of lithium and nickel, critical for battery production.
  • Government Incentives: Tax breaks and subsidies under Thailand's Bio-Circular-Green Economy policy attract foreign investment.
  • Skilled Workforce: Local universities collaborate with industries to train engineers in energy storage technologies.

Key Applications Driving Demand

Battery packs from Chiang Mai serve diverse industries:

  • Electric Vehicles (EVs): Thailand aims to produce 725,000 EVs annually by 2030, requiring localized battery solutions.
  • Energy Storage Systems (ESS): Solar and wind projects rely on batteries to manage intermittent supply.
  • Consumer Electronics: Demand for portable power banks and UPS systems has surged by 35% since 2022.

Future Trends and Challenges

The battery industry faces hurdles like supply chain volatility and evolving regulations. However, Chiang Mai's factories are adapting:

  • Adopting AI for predictive maintenance in production lines.
  • Exploring sodium-ion batteries to reduce reliance on lithium.
